Your executives ask the same questions every week, and someone spends half a day pulling each answer.
I build a reporting portal with an AI assistant grounded in your own data — not a generic chatbot with your logo on it. Ask a question in plain English, it queries your data and returns the answer with the numbers behind it.
How it's built: your sources consolidated into a DuckDB analytics layer, Python analysis and Streamlit dashboards on top, and an LLM connected through a read-only query layer with a grounding document describing your schema and business logic. Delivered as a Docker container that runs on your VM, your cloud, or Streamlit Cloud — your data never leaves your infrastructure.
Safety is built in: read-only connection, an allowlist of tables the assistant can reach, and validation of every generated query before it runs.
Every tier includes an accuracy pass. You supply real questions, I test against them and document where it performs well and where it doesn't.
I run a production system like this at a company with 500+ locations, where it deflects 10 to 15 routine analytics requests a week.

Scoping and question capture
I map your data sources, agree which tables are in scope, and collect the real questions the assistant needs to answer. Scope is fixed here in writing before any build starts.
Warehouse layer build
Your sources consolidated into a DuckDB analytics layer so the dashboards and the assistant read the same numbers. Refresh schedule agreed and configured.
